Essential Hotel Management Vocabulary

Apprentice

Someone who works for a skilled employer for a fixed period in return for being taught the skills necessary for that job.

Bargaining

Discussing prices, etc. to get a result that is to your own advantage.

Candidate

Person who applies for a job or wants to be elected to a particular position.

Carpenter

Person whose job is making or repairing wooden things.

Chambermaids

Women whose job it is to clean and tidy hotel bedrooms.

Clientele

Group of customers or guests.

Comes Under the Remit of

(tapescript) Is the responsibility of.

Command of

Knowledge of.

Courteous

Polite.

Day-to-Day

Planning for only one day at a time.

Dealings with sb

(tapescript) Relations with sb, especially in business.

Delegates

People who have been chosen to attend a conference.

Dispatch of Luggage

(tapescript) Sending luggage.

Duties

Tasks that must be done.

Enhance

Improve.

Entails

Involves.

External to

Outside.

Heavy Workload

A lot of work to do.

Horticulture

Art of growing flowers, fruit, and vegetables.

Hoteliers

People who own or manage hotels.

In-House Training

Training given in the hotel by the hotel staff.

Liaise

Communicate and cooperate.

Log-book

Official written record of guests' queries and requests.

Maintenance Staff

People whose job is to keep things in good condition or good working order.

Onward Travel

(tapescript) Going on from one destination to another.

Outside Contractors

Firms used by other firms (instead of their own staff) to do jobs under contract.

Overall Vision

(tapescript) General objectives.

Personal Touch

Personal service.

Personnel

Department that deals with employees.

Plumber

Person whose job is to fit and repair water-pipes, tanks, etc. in buildings.

Profitable

(tapescript) That makes a profit.

Queries

(tapescript) Questions.

Skills

Abilities you need to do a job well.

Smart

Neat and well-dressed.

Staff

Employees.

Tip

A small amount of money given for good service.

Tip-Top Condition

Perfect condition.

Turnover of Stock

Rate at which goods are used.

Use his Discretion

Decide himself.

Work Record

Things known about the work someone has done in the past.

Work Shifts

Take turns working with other people.

Workaholic

: someone who cannot stop working
